Learning Management Systems: The Backbone of Modern Education

Learning Management Systems (LMS) are at the heart of today's educational landscape. I recall working with a university that aimed to break free from the limitations of off-the-shelf software. They needed an LMS tailored to their unique pedagogy, integrating interactive multimedia, adaptive testing, and personalized student pathways. Their dream was to revolutionize how courses were delivered and managed.

Customizing for Enhanced Learning

When discussing custom software development for education, the term 'customization' carries weight. For instance, consider an LMS that can track student progress with granular detail, adapting teaching methods in real time to meet individual needs. Such platforms can implement machine learning algorithms to predict which students need extra help and adjust course material dynamically.

Operational Efficiency Through Tailored Software

Custom software doesn't only enhance the learning experience; it's a game-changer in operational efficiency too. I've worked on systems that integrate with existing databases, automating tasks from student enrollment to report generation. This level of automation frees up administrative staff to focus more on supporting education rather than being bogged down by repetitive tasks.

Case Studies: Bringing Visions to Life

One memorable project was for a school district aiming to unify disparate systems into a cohesive enterprise web solution. They wanted their tools to work together seamlessly, providing a fluid experience for teachers, students, and parents. The result was a custom suite of software that not only connected these stakeholders but also cut costs by consolidating multiple licenses into a single ecosystem.

Challenges and Solutions in Software Implementation

Implementing custom software in education isn't without its challenges. Issues like data security, user training, and system integration often come up. In addressing these, institutions can work with developers to ensure their systems are not only effective but secure and aligned with privacy laws like FERPA.
